.wp-block-themeisle-blocks-button-group{display:flex;flex-wrap:wrap}.wp-block-themeisle-blocks-button-group.collapse-desktop{flex-direction:column}.wp-block-themeisle-blocks-button-group.align-left-desktop,.wp-block-themeisle-blocks-button-group.align-left{justify-content:flex-start}.wp-block-themeisle-blocks-button-group.align-left-desktop.collapse-desktop,.wp-block-themeisle-blocks-button-group.align-left.collapse-desktop{align-items:start}.wp-block-themeisle-blocks-button-group.align-center-desktop,.wp-block-themeisle-blocks-button-group.align-center{justify-content:center}.wp-block-themeisle-blocks-button-group.align-center-desktop.collapse-desktop,.wp-block-themeisle-blocks-button-group.align-center.collapse-desktop{align-items:center}.wp-block-themeisle-blocks-button-group.align-right-desktop,.wp-block-themeisle-blocks-button-group.align-right{justify-content:flex-end}.wp-block-themeisle-blocks-button-group.align-right-desktop.collapse-desktop,.wp-block-themeisle-blocks-button-group.align-right.collapse-desktop{align-items:end}.wp-block-themeisle-blocks-button-group.align-full-desktop .wp-block-button{flex:1;margin:unset}.wp-block-themeisle-blocks-button-group.align-full-desktop .wp-block-button .wp-block-button__link{width:100%}@media(max-width:960px){.wp-block-themeisle-blocks-button-group{flex-wrap:wrap}.wp-block-themeisle-blocks-button-group.collapse-tablet{flex-direction:column}.wp-block-themeisle-blocks-button-group.align-left-tablet{justify-content:flex-start}.wp-block-themeisle-blocks-button-group.align-left-tablet .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-left-tablet.collapse-tablet{align-items:start}.wp-block-themeisle-blocks-button-group.align-center-tablet{justify-content:center}.wp-block-themeisle-blocks-button-group.align-center-tablet .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-center-tablet.collapse-tablet{align-items:center}.wp-block-themeisle-blocks-button-group.align-right-tablet{justify-content:flex-end}.wp-block-themeisle-blocks-button-group.align-right-tablet .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-right-tablet.collapse-tablet{align-items:end}.wp-block-themeisle-blocks-button-group.align-full-tablet .wp-block-button{flex:1;margin:unset}.wp-block-themeisle-blocks-button-group.align-full-tablet .wp-block-button .wp-block-button__link{width:100%}}@media(max-width:600px){.wp-block-themeisle-blocks-button-group{flex-wrap:wrap}.wp-block-themeisle-blocks-button-group.collapse-mobile{flex-direction:column}.wp-block-themeisle-blocks-button-group.align-left-mobile{justify-content:flex-start}.wp-block-themeisle-blocks-button-group.align-left-mobile .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-left-mobile.collapse-mobile{align-items:start}.wp-block-themeisle-blocks-button-group.align-center-mobile{justify-content:center}.wp-block-themeisle-blocks-button-group.align-center-mobile .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-center-mobile.collapse-mobile{align-items:center}.wp-block-themeisle-blocks-button-group.align-right-mobile{justify-content:flex-end}.wp-block-themeisle-blocks-button-group.align-right-mobile .wp-block-button{flex:unset}.wp-block-themeisle-blocks-button-group.align-right-mobile.collapse-mobile{align-items:end}.wp-block-themeisle-blocks-button-group.align-full-mobile .wp-block-button{flex:1;margin:unset}.wp-block-themeisle-blocks-button-group.align-full-mobile .wp-block-button .wp-block-button__link{width:100%}}.wp-block-themeisle-blocks-button-group{--padding:15px 30px;--padding-tablet:var(--padding);--padding-mobile:var(--padding-tablet);--font-size:var( --btnfs, var(--bodyfontsize, 15px) );--spacing:20px;gap:var(--spacing)}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button{display:flex;justify-content:center;align-items:center}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button:is(.wp-block-button) :is(div,span,a).wp-block-button__link{padding:var(--padding);font-size:var(--font-size)}@media(min-width:600px)and (max-width:960px){.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button:is(.wp-block-button) :is(div,span,a).wp-block-button__link{padding:var(--padding-tablet)}}@media(max-width:600px){.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button:is(.wp-block-button) :is(div,span,a).wp-block-button__link{padding:var(--padding-mobile)}}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button.wp-block-button:is(.is-style-plain) :is(.wp-block-button__link,.wp-block-button__link:hover){background:#fff0;color:#000;border-width:0;padding:0;box-shadow:unset}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button.wp-block-button:is(.is-style-outline) .wp-block-button__link{background:#fff0;color:#111;border:1px solid #111}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button.wp-block-button:is(.is-style-outline) .wp-block-button__link:hover{background:#111;color:#fff}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button svg{fill:currentColor;display:inline-block;width:16px}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button svg.margin-left{margin-left:10px}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button svg.margin-right{margin-right:10px}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button svg path{transition:none}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button i.margin-left{margin-left:10px}.wp-block-themeisle-blocks-button-group .wp-block-themeisle-blocks-button i.margin-right{margin-right:10px}.glide{position:relative;width:100%;box-sizing:border-box}.glide *{box-sizing:inherit}.glide__track{overflow:hidden}.glide__slides{position:relative;width:100%;list-style:none;backface-visibility:hidden;transform-style:preserve-3d;touch-action:pan-Y;overflow:hidden;padding:0;white-space:nowrap;display:flex;flex-wrap:nowrap;will-change:transform}.glide__slides--dragging{user-select:none}.glide__slide{width:100%;height:100%;flex-shrink:0;white-space:normal;user-select:none;-webkit-touch-callout:none;-webkit-tap-highlight-color:transparent}.glide__slide a{user-select:none;-webkit-user-drag:none;-moz-user-select:none;-ms-user-select:none}.glide__arrows{-webkit-touch-callout:none;user-select:none}.glide__bullets{-webkit-touch-callout:none;user-select:none}.glide--rtl{direction:rtl}
.glide__arrow{position:absolute;display:block;top:50%;z-index:2;color:white;text-transform:uppercase;padding:9px 12px;background-color:transparent;border:2px solid rgba(255,255,255,0.5);border-radius:4px;box-shadow:0 0.25em 0.5em 0 rgba(0,0,0,0.1);text-shadow:0 0.25em 0.5em rgba(0,0,0,0.1);opacity:1;cursor:pointer;transition:opacity 150ms ease, border 300ms ease-in-out;transform:translateY(-50%);line-height:1}.glide__arrow:focus{outline:none}.glide__arrow:hover{border-color:white}.glide__arrow--left{left:2em}.glide__arrow--right{right:2em}.glide__arrow--disabled{opacity:0.33}.glide__bullets{position:absolute;z-index:2;bottom:2em;left:50%;display:inline-flex;list-style:none;transform:translateX(-50%)}.glide__bullet{background-color:rgba(255,255,255,0.5);width:9px;height:9px;padding:0;border-radius:50%;border:2px solid transparent;transition:all 300ms ease-in-out;cursor:pointer;line-height:0;box-shadow:0 0.25em 0.5em 0 rgba(0,0,0,0.1);margin:0 0.25em}.glide__bullet:focus{outline:none}.glide__bullet:hover,.glide__bullet:focus{border:2px solid white;background-color:rgba(255,255,255,0.5)}.glide__bullet--active{background-color:white}.glide--swipeable{cursor:grab;cursor:-moz-grab;cursor:-webkit-grab}.glide--dragging{cursor:grabbing;cursor:-moz-grabbing;cursor:-webkit-grabbing}
.wp-block-themeisle-blocks-slider{--height:400px;--height-tablet:var( --height );--height-mobile:var( --height-tablet );--arrows-color:#333;--arrows-background-color:#fff;--pagination-color:rgba(255,255,255,0.5);--pagination-active-color:#fff;--border-color:black;--border-width:0;--border-radius:0;--width:auto;width:var(--width);display:grid}.wp-block-themeisle-blocks-slider .glide__track{border:var(--border-width) solid var(--border-color);border-radius:var(--border-radius);overflow:hidden}.wp-block-themeisle-blocks-slider .glide__slides{height:var(--height)}@media(min-width:600px)and (max-width:960px){.wp-block-themeisle-blocks-slider .glide__slides{height:var(--height-tablet)!important}}@media(max-width:600px){.wp-block-themeisle-blocks-slider .glide__slides{height:var(--height-mobile)!important}}.wp-block-themeisle-blocks-slider .wp-block-themeisle-blocks-slider-item-wrapper{position:relative}.wp-block-themeisle-blocks-slider .wp-block-themeisle-blocks-slider-item-wrapper figure{height:100%;margin:0}.wp-block-themeisle-blocks-slider .wp-block-themeisle-blocks-slider-item-wrapper figure img{width:100%;height:100%;object-fit:cover}.wp-block-themeisle-blocks-slider .wp-block-themeisle-blocks-slider-item-wrapper figcaption{position:absolute;bottom:0;margin-bottom:0;width:100%;max-height:100%;overflow-y:auto;z-index:20;white-space:pre-wrap;overflow:auto;padding:40px 10px 9px;color:#fff;text-align:center;font-size:16px;background:linear-gradient(0deg,rgb(0 0 0 / .7),rgb(0 0 0 / .3) 70%,transparent);cursor:text}.wp-block-themeisle-blocks-slider .glide__arrows .glide__arrow{background:var(--arrows-background-color);border:none;color:var(--arrows-color);padding:12px;opacity:.75}.wp-block-themeisle-blocks-slider .glide__arrows .glide__arrow:hover{opacity:1}.wp-block-themeisle-blocks-slider .glide__arrows .glide__arrow.glide__arrow--right path{transform:translate(100px,100px) rotate(180deg)}.wp-block-themeisle-blocks-slider .glide__arrows .glide__arrow svg{display:block;fill:var(--arrows-color)}.wp-block-themeisle-blocks-slider .glide__track .glide__bullet{background-color:var(--pagination-color)}.wp-block-themeisle-blocks-slider .glide__track .glide__bullet--active{background-color:var(--pagination-active-color)}.wp-block-themeisle-blocks-slider .amp-carousel-slide .wp-block-themeisle-blocks-slider-item{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.wp-block-themeisle-blocks-slider .amp-carousel-slide figcaption{position:absolute;bottom:0;width:100%;max-height:100%;overflow-y:auto;z-index:20;white-space:pre-wrap;overflow:auto;padding:40px 10px 9px;color:#fff;text-align:center;font-size:16px;background:linear-gradient(0deg,rgb(0 0 0 / .7),rgb(0 0 0 / .3) 70%,transparent);cursor:text}